Leaching Process Examples. An example of the leaching process would be the leaching of Al 2 O 2 O (or bauxite) with a heated and concentrated solution of sodium hydroxide. In this example, the concentrated NaOH dissolves the aluminium present in the bauxite whereas the impurities such as Fe 2 O 3, TiO 2, and SiO 2, are not dissolved by ...

Description. IMAR 7 th Edition. Kyanite, andalusite, and sillimanite are naturally occurring anhydrous aluminum silie minerals. Each has the same chemical formula, Al 2 SiO 5, but differing crystal structures, making them mineral variances in crystal structure give somewhat unique physical properties to each of the three minerals, and each is used in slightly different ways ...

Flotation. Flotation makes use of density separation, but in a special way. Chemicals are added to change the surface properties of the valuable minerals so that air bubbles can attach to them. The minerals are mixed with water to make a slurry, almost like a watery mud. Air bubbles are blown through the slurry and the minerals attach to the ...

Nov 01, 2013 · General description of bauxite flotation process This paper concentrates on the diasporicbauxite flotation circuit in Zhongzhou, China. It uses the positive flotation technology, namely achieving the concentrate from the flotation froth while the tailings are obtained from the underflow.
Flotation, in mineral processing, method used to separate and concentrate ores by altering their surfaces to a hydrophobic or hydrophilic condition—that is, the surfaces are either repelled or attracted by flotation process was developed on a commercial scale early in the 20th century to remove very fine mineral particles that formerly had gone to waste in gravity concentration plants.

Apr 11, 2016 · Alumina Extraction Problem. In the standard Bayer Process for refining bauxite to produce alumina, the dissolution of the alumina in the ore to form sodium aluminate is accomplished in autoclaves under high pressures varying from 70 to 200 pounds per square inch. However, some lateritic bauxite ores are readily soluble in caustic, making it ...

Other articles where Bayer process is discussed: alumina: .extracted from bauxite through the Bayer process, which was developed for the aluminum industry in 1888. In the Bayer process bauxite is crushed, mixed in a solution of sodium hydroxide, and seeded with crystals to precipitate aluminum hydroxide. The hydroxide is heated in a kiln in order to drive off.
Mining and Refining – Process. The Bayer Process was invented and patented in 1887 by Austrian scientist Karl Josef Bayer. Two to three tonnes of bauxite are required to produce one tonne of alumina. 90% of the global alumina supply of around 90 million tonnes is used in aluminium production. Flotation is usually used by large scale miners but can also be applied in small scale operations. It is a process that works best for processing complex ore types, especially ores that are difficult to process using gravity methods. In flotation, a mixture of slurry (crushed ore and water) and frothing agents are added into a flotation machine.
